The first and often most critical step is reaching out for a professional assessment. This helps determine the appropriate level of care, whether it's outpatient counseling, intensive outpatient programs (IOP), or residential treatment. While Fremont itself is a smaller village, excellent addiction treatment services are accessible in the surrounding Waupaca County area and nearby cities like Appleton and Oshkosh. Connecting with your primary care physician in Fremont or Waupaca can be a great starting point for referrals. For immediate support, consider contacting the Waupaca County Human Services Department. They can provide information on local counseling services, substance abuse programs, and state-funded assistance options. Additionally, national helplines like the SAMHSA National Helpline (1-800-662-HELP) are available 24/7 to offer confidential guidance and help you locate treatment facilities near Fremont, Wisconsin. Recovery is not just about stopping substance use; it's about building a new, fulfilling life. In Fremont and the wider region, ongoing support is crucial for maintaining sobriety. Attending local support group meetings, such as Alcoholics Anonymous (AA) or Narcotics Anonymous (NA), can provide peer understanding and accountability. You can often find meetings in nearby communities like Waupaca, New London, or Appleton. Engaging with these groups helps combat isolation and connects you with others who truly understand the challenges of recovery. Remember, your search for 'recovery near me' is a sign of strength.
